Kinds Of Door Glass
Before embarking on a repair project, it is essential for property owners to comprehend the different types of door glass.
Type of Door GlassDescriptionSingle PaneMade up of one layer of glass, single-pane doors are the many fundamental and affordable choice however use less insulation.Double PaneIncluding 2 layers of glass separated by an insulating area, double-pane doors are more energy-efficient and help regulate indoor temperature level.Tempered GlassThis kind of glass is treated with heat to increase its strength and security. It shatters into little, less damaging pieces when broken.Laminated GlassLaminated glass includes 2 layers of glass with a plastic interlayer that holds the pieces together if broken, using improved security and sound insulation.Frosted GlassThis glass is treated to create a clear look, enabling light in while maintaining privacy. It can be single or double-pane.
Comprehending the type of glass utilized in your door can affect your technique to repair or replacement.
Common Door Glass Issues
A number of typical issues may emerge with door glass, requiring repair.
Fractures and Chips: Minor damage can frequently be repaired if it does not compromise the structural stability of the glass.Broken Glass: Complete shattering or big breaks will usually need replacement.Seal Failure: In double-pane doors, a broken seal can cause moisture build-up between the panes, resulting in fogging or condensation.Scratches: Surface scratches can often be polished out however might require professional treatment for much deeper scratches.Actions for Repairing Door Glass1. Examine the Damage
Before any repair work begins, examine the degree of the damage. If the damage is substantial (e.g., shattered glass), it might be best to change the whole panel. For minor fractures or chips, repairs can often be made with the best products.
2. Collect Required Tools and Materials
To efficiently repair door glass, property owners will require the following tools:
Safety goggles and glovesUtility knifeGlass cleaner Glass adhesive (for little fractures)Replacement glass panel (for substantial damage)Putty knifeCaulk weapon and silicone sealant (if essential)3. Remove Old Glass (if applicable)
If replacing the glass, carefully eliminate the broken panel. Utilize an utility knife to cut through any caulking or seals. Lift the shattered glass out thoroughly to prevent injury.
4. Clean the Frame
As soon as the old glass is eliminated, tidy the frame completely to make sure a tight seal for the new glass. Use glass cleaner and a putty knife to eliminate any debris.
5. Install New Glass or Repair Existing Damage
For small chips or fractures, use glass adhesive and press the edges together. For total replacements, follow these actions:
Cut the brand-new glass panel to size (if required).Use a bead of silicone sealant around the frame.Position the glass panel in the frame, pushing it firmly into the sealant.6. Seal and Secure
As soon as the new glass is positioned, ensure it is properly sealed. Extra caulking may be used around the edges for included assistance. Allow enough drying time as defined by the adhesive or sealant manufacturer.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)1. Can I repair door glass myself?
Yes, minor damage can typically be repaired by house owners. Nevertheless, for comprehensive damage or if handling hazardous materials, hiring an expert is recommended.
2. How do I understand if my double-pane glass requires replacement?
If you observe condensation between the panes or fogging that does not clear, the seal may be broken, and expert replacement is frequently needed.
3. What kind of adhesive should I use for glass repair?
Use a professional-grade glass adhesive for repairing chips. For bigger replacements, silicone sealant is ideal for sealing the edges.
4. Is it worth repairing minor cracks?
Yes, repairing small fractures can extend the life of the door glass and prevent additional damage while saving money on replacement costs.
5. What should I do if the glass is shattered?
If the glass is shattered, it is best to change the panel completely due to security concerns and the potential for injury from jagged edges.
